Quick and Easy Buying Guide

Carat weight: 1 carat = 200 milligrams = 6.5 mm diameter. Doubling weight doesn't double diameter.

Diamond clarity: FL/IF/VVS/VS = super expensive, near perfect. SI = best value if you can check a photo for obvious inclusions (defects).

 

Color: D-G = colorless, expensive, only if you have money to burn. H-J = best value. Can go lower in gold metal settings than white metal.

Cut: Better cut ratings let more light into a diamond, making it sparkle more. Very important property, don't skimp here.

Set a budget and minimum cut (Premium). Go J color for gold and I/H for white metals. Go searching for SI1/SI2 clarity diamonds at James Allen. Pick a diamond with small/no inclusions. Choose a ring setting and buy it risk-free (60-day returns).

Several diamond sellers will provide an Ideal cut rating of diamond, and these diamonds are usually (as is the case here) perfect with respect to proportions and the general shape. $3140 will get you a decent quality and size stone, such as this diamond. To the unassisted human eye, this F color diamond by itself appears completely white and pure - there isn't a way to detect traces of color in it utilizing only the human eye without nearby diamonds, or to identify the differences between it and others within the colorless range. This diamond's girdle is "Thin to medium", which can have a impact on the shine and apparently width of a diamond, as written about in my diamond girdle article. If you are a careful online buyer, then this VS2 clarity diamond is relatively safe bet, since the chances are low of it having any inclusions that are visible to the naked eye.
